Radon is a radioactive gas that is formed as a by-product through the breakdown of uranium in the soil. It is odorless, colorless, and flavorless, making it only possible to ascertain its presence using specialized equipment. Radon can penetrate into homes through fissures in the foundation and other entry points, and over time, exposure to high levels of radon can increase the chance of lung cancer.
Comprehensive radon testing is important for current homeowners and those buying or selling a home in the near future. A radon inspection can detect the presence of this deadly gas and assess the levels inside the home. If elevated levels of radon are found, a plan can be developed to mitigate the problem and lower the chance of exposure to the gas.
For homeowners, testing can provide assurance and assist them make informed decisions about how to safeguard their family's well-being. For buyers and sellers, a professional radon inspection can be an important part of the overall home inspection process, offering valuable information about the condition of the home and potentially preventing future health issues. In some situations, radon testing might even be required by law or by a lender as a requirement of a home sale. Radon can accumulate in all types of buildings, most notably residences, workplaces, and schools. It is most often found in the lower floors, such as basements and cavity areas, because these areas are closest with the soil where radon is formed.
